Create an identity and be consistent

Obviously, if you want your social media branding effort to pay off, you need to create a brand identity people will be able to recognize. First of all, this includes choosing the right profile picture and any other visuals the platforms you’re using require. For instance, if you’re on Facebook, you also need a cover photo that helps you shape your brand identity. When using multiple platforms, being consistent is the key to success as you need to give social media users a way to recognize you. This means you should use the same profile and cover pictures for every page you create. The same goes for your brand’s voice as every social media platform allows you to communicate with your customers. Decide whether you want to go for a humorous or formal approach and stick to it across all the platforms you use.

Produce quality content

One of the biggest reasons why people use the web is to find content. No matter if they’re looking for a solution to a problem or just a fun read, they want quality and unique content. Give them what they’re after and not only will you attract more customers, but you’ll also build brand authority in your industry. Besides creating content your followers will find useful, you also need to be consistent with your posts. Fail to do so and you might see your followers turn to your competitors for information. Combine quality content with well-designed visuals and you can be assured your social media branding efforts will be a success.
